Contract type: Full time, permanent Working hours: 5 days per week, 08:30 - 16:30, office-based Location: Chichester Salary: £27,000 - £32,000 per annum Start Date: Immediately We are looking for a proactive and detail-oriented Marketing Executive to join our friendly and creative team based in Chichester. Reporting to the Head of Marketing, the Marketing Executive will play a key role in planning, delivering and optimising our core marketing activity. You'll be responsible for managing campaigns from concept through to execution, ensuring projects are delivered on time, to a high standard, and with measurable results. This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ced Marketing Executive, or an ambitious Marketing Assistant or Coordinator looking to take the next step in their career, to gain broad exposure across the full marketing mix within a growing business. Whilst we operate in the B2B trade sector, our marketing is varied, data-driven and far-reaching. You'll work across a wide range of channels including email marketing, SMS, direct mail, PPC, SEO, social media, content marketing, PR, print advertising and website marketing, helping to attract new customers, strengthen existing relationships and drive long-term business growth. You'll also take ownership of our organic social media strategy and content planning, working closely with colleagues, suppliers and external agencies to ensure all marketing activity is delivered professionally, effectively and on brand. As a growing business, we're looking for someone who enjoys taking ownership, bringing forward ideas and contributing to continuous improvement. In return, you'll have the opportunity to develop your skills, take on greater responsibility and grow your career as the business continues to expand.
You may already be working as a Marketing Executive, or you could be a Marketing Assistant or Coordinator ready to progress into a role with greater ownership and responsibility.
Previous marketing experience is essential. Experience within a B2B environment would be advantageous but is not essential.
